Walker Group provides advanced high-precision manufacturing services from centres of excellence located in the UK and Poland. Due to ongoing demand, we have an exciting opportunity to join our team in Glasgow as a Maintenance Manager. As Maintenance Manager, you will be responsible for overseeing all maintenance operations within the manufacturing facility. This leadership role ensures that equipment and infrastructure operate at peak efficiency, minimizes production downtime, and fosters a culture of continuous improvement. The Maintenance Manager will lead a small, but skilled team, working collaboratively with production and engineering to support operational goals in efficiency, safety, and reliability.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Lead, manage, and develop the maintenance team, fostering a culture of accountability, safety, and continuous improvement.
  • Plan and implement preventive, predictive, and corrective maintenance strategies to ensure the reliability and availability of equipment via deployment of a CMMS system.
  • Ensure all plant equipment, machinery, and infrastructure are maintained in optimal operational condition.
  • Respond promptly and effectively to equipment failures and breakdowns, minimizing downtime and production disruption.
  • Collaborate with production and engineering teams to support equipment upgrades, process improvements, and capital projects.
  • Manage spare parts inventory and procurement processes to ensure timely availability and reduce equipment-related delays.
  • Maintain accurate and up-to-date maintenance records, documentation, and performance reports.
  • Develop, manage, and control the maintenance department’s annual budget, including labour, materials, and overhead expenses.
  • Ensure compliance with all applicable health, safety, and environmental regulations and internal standards.
  • Conduct root cause analysis (RCA) of recurring equipment issues and implement long-term corrective actions.

Skills, Experience & Qualifications:

  • Proven experience in a maintenance leadership role within a manufacturing or machine shop environment.
  • Strong mechanical and electrical expertise, particularly in CNC machinery, lathes, mills, hydraulic systems, and other production equipment.
  • Demonstrated ability to lead, motivate, and develop a high-performing technical team.
  • In-depth understanding of OSHA regulations and safety standards.
  • Excellent troubleshooting, diagnostic, and problem-solving skills.
  • Strong organizational, planning, and communication abilities.
  • Degree or diploma in Mechanical/Electrical Engineering, Industrial Maintenance, or a related discipline (preferred).
  • Experience with Lean Manufacturing principles or TPM (Total Productive Maintenance) (preferred).
  • Familiarity with PLCs, automation systems, and control circuits (an asset).
